1. Turn off the ignition and make sure the wiper blades are in the correct position.
2. Disconnect the battery.
3. Remove the cap from the wiper arm shaft.
4. Unscrew the lever nut.
5. Disconnect the lever. When doing this, be careful not to hit the glass with the lever. The lever fit is usually tight, so do not unscrew the nut completely, but leave it on the end of the axle and loosen the lever by rocking it from side to side.
Replacement of the rubber band is carried out in accordance with the installation instructions included with the purchase of the band.
Installation of the brush and lever is carried out in the reverse order of removal. Before installing the lever on the axle, make sure that the axle is in the brush parking position. After installing the wipers, make sure they work along the desired path to clean the glass.

Caution! If the windshield wiper arm fails to return to its original position during heavy snowfall, the drive motor remains energized and its winding may "break down" if the wiper does not return to its original position after a short period of time. If such a situation occurs, you should, observing safety precautions, stop as quickly as possible and move the wipers away from the glass so that the levers return to their original position.
If the wiper blade remains on the glass when the ignition is turned off and does not move to the parking position, this is not a sign of a defect. Turn on the ignition and the brush will return to its original position.
